Q » What are autoimmune diseases?

A » Autoimmune diseases occur when the immune system mistakenly attacks the body's own cells, tissues, or organs, perceiving them as foreign threats. This can lead to inflammation and damage in affected areas. There are over 80 types, including rheumatoid arthritis, lupus, and type 1 diabetes. Treatment often involves managing symptoms and reducing immune system activity to prevent further harm. Diagnosing and treating these conditions usually requires specialized medical care.
